关于两类特殊矩阵2-范数界的估计

矩阵的2-范数是对矩阵进行度量的一种方法,它在数值计算、优化问题、机器学习等领域都具有重要的应用.为此,首先推导了 Pell和Pell-Lucas数的几个平方和公式.其次分别构造了以Pell或Pell-Lucas数为元素的Hankel-Hessenberg矩阵和Toeplitz-Hessenberg矩阵.最后讨论了这两类矩阵的2-范数的上下界.
Estimation of 2-norm bounds for two types of special matrices
The 2-norm of a matrix is a method of measuring matrices,which has important applications in numerical calculations,optimization problems,machine learning,and other fields.Therefore,firstly,sev-eral square sum formulas of Pell and Pell-Lucas numbers are derived.Secondly,Hankel-Hessenberg and Toeplitz-Hessenberg matrices with Pell or Pell-Lucas numbers as elements are constructed.Finally,the upper and lower bounds of the 2-norm of two matrices are discussed.
